Pakistan Stock Exchange Reaches Record Highs in Early 2026

The Pakistan Stock Exchange (PSX) ⁤began 2026 with meaningful gains, driven by ‌strong local investment and anticipation of further monetary easing, though foreign investment remains cautious.the benchmark KSE-100 index surpassed 187,000 points before a period of profit-taking tempered the week’s overall advance.

Market Performance in the First Week of 2026

The ⁣KSE-100 index achieved record highs during ⁣the initial trading ‍sessions‌ of ⁢2026, demonstrating robust investor confidence. ‌The ⁣index briefly exceeded the 187,000-point mark before some‍ investors chose to realize ​profits later in the week. This ⁣surge‌ was primarily fueled by considerable liquidity within the market and expectations of additional interest rate‌ reductions.

This positive⁢ momentum followed a strong performance ​in 2025, with the PSX‍ being recognized as⁤ one of the world’s fastest-growing equity markets. Though, this growth hasn’t translated into foreign investment.

According ​to the State Bank of Pakistan (SBP) Statistical Bulletin ⁣for the first quarter of⁣ FY26, net foreign outflows from the equity market totaled $393 million during the first​ half​ of⁤ FY26, compared to inflows of $142 million, indicating continued hesitancy among ⁣international ‌investors.

Factors driving the Rally

excess liquidity in the market,​ with limited choice ‍investment options, played a crucial⁣ role ⁣in driving the PSX rally. Furthermore, decreasing consumer inflation has increased expectations for another reduction in the policy interest ⁣rate by the State ⁤Bank of Pakistan. This ​expectation further encouraged local buying activity.

The SBP‍ has already ‍begun easing monetary policy; on November 28, 2025, the Monetary Policy Committee reduced the policy interest rate by 100 basis points to 21%.

Foreign Investor Sentiment

Despite the​ positive ‍domestic performance, the PSX continues to struggle⁣ to attract significant foreign investment.‍ Net⁣ outflows ‌of $393 million in the first half of FY26 highlight ongoing concerns among overseas investors.This ⁣disparity between domestic gains and foreign caution presents a challenge for the long-term sustainability of ⁤the PSX’s growth.

The lack of foreign participation is a notable contrast to the market’s overall performance, as reported by Dawn on January 5, 2026.
